Not much in here
This book is mostly factual information presented with some pretty ordinary photos. It feels like someone took their holiday photos and turned it into a book by copying some text from the Disneyland website.
I didn't come away from this feeling like I'd learned much at all. The only benefit I can see is having the info available offline instead of going through the website.
This didn't really help me to plan my trip, and would not be much use as a guide in the park either really.
